大数据Redis从入门到精通(大数据redis详解)
随着近几年大数据的发展,大数据Redis也逐渐成为企业技术架构的重要组成部分,它的出现改变了传统的数据库技术,引领了大数据时代新的发展趋势。那么,Redis是什么,它具有哪些优势, 今天,就来为大家全面解析Redis:从入门到精通。
Redis是一种开源的、分布式的内存key-value存储系统,它是NoSQL类型的数据库系统,它具有出色的性能,堪称“内存数据库的狂人”。Redis的功能十分强大,是常用的高性能缓存解决方案,可以提供高性能的服务。它不仅可以和关系数据库集成,而且能够解决大数据中复杂计算场景。
1.Redis支持数据结构:Redis支持五种基本数据类型,即string,hash,list,set,sorted set,它还支持用户自定义结构,提供非常多的数据结构操作函数;
2.高性能:Redis具有极高的性能,数据存储、更新、查询的速度很快,高度缓存功能,可以有效的提升数据的获取和存储的性能;
3.高可用:Redis内置的主从复制和故障转移功能,可以有效的降低故障的可能性,降低系统的停机时间和保证系统的稳定性;
4.客户端支持:Redis支持多种语言买家端,如Java、.net、Python、PHP、Go、Node.js等,可以很好的满足不同应用场景的需求;
以上只是Redis的冰山一角,它还具备更多功能及优势,强大的功能让它在大数据领域成为不可替代的存储系统。在实际开发中,要想使用Redis,最基本的是要先了解它的基本概念,然后基于各自的目的学习相应的技术知识,如安装、操作、集群、存储、脚本等,在运用Redis进行开发时,最应该掌握的是如何使用它。
综上所述,Redis以其强大的性能和完善的可用性,深受大数据行业的青睐,未来发展前景广阔。作为一名合格的大数据工程师,是时候抓紧时间学习Redis,入门到精通,只是时间的问题,而效果却是惊人的。